
The average Caliber Collision Centers Lead Engineer earns an estimated $119,800 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$108,671 with a $11,129 bonus. Caliber Collision Centers' Lead Engineer compensation is $15,751 less than the US average for a Lead Engineer. Lead Engineer salaries at Caliber Collision Centers can range from $63,000 - $154,000.
The Engineering Department at Caliber Collision Centers earns $9,925 more on average than the IT Department.

Lead Engineers earn $1,905 more than DevOps, and $14,975 less than Principal Engineers.
The Engineering Department averages $9,925 more than the IT Department, and $2,860 less than the Legal Department
The average female Lead Engineer at companies similar size to Caliber Collision Centers reported making $143,978, while the average male Lead Engineer at similar sized companies reported making $152,254.
The average Asian or Pacific Islander Lead Engineer at companies similar size to Caliber Collision Centers reported making $149,747, while the average African American/Black Lead Engineer at similar sized companies reported making $140,905.
The majority of Lead Engineers at Caliber Collision Centers believe they're not compensated fairly. 12% of Lead Engineers at Caliber Collision Centers say they receive annual bonuses, and the majority (57%) are sat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at Caliber Collision Centers
